Mary Pierpoint is a freelance Lakota journalist and photographer
and an enrolled member of the Cheyenne River Sioux Tribe of South
Dakota.
Mary is a descendant of the Chouteau Family of St. Louis. She
will discuss how the Lewis and Clark expedition brought her French
ancestors and Lakota ancestors together. By discussing the
matriarchs in both families she is able to give a clear view of how
the strength and determination of the women in the extended family
impacted not only the fur trade on the upper Missouri River, but also
a very close connection to Merriwether Lewis, with some surprising
insights. |
